For the Cream Cheese Frosting:
In a large bowl, beat the cream cheese and butter together until smooth and creamy.
Gradually add the powdered sugar, one cup at a time, beating until smooth and fluffy.
Stir in the vanilla extract and salt. If the frosting is too thick, you can add a tablespoon of milk to reach the desired consistency.
Assembling the Cake:
Once the cakes are completely cool, place one layer on a cake stand or plate.
Spread a layer of cream cheese frosting on top.
Place the second cake layer on top and frost the entire cake with the remaining cream cheese frosting.
If desired, garnish with extra banana slices, chopped nuts, or a drizzle of caramel.
Tips:
Make sure the bananas are really ripe for the best flavor and moisture.
You can also add cinnamon or nutmeg to the cake batter for an extra flavor twist.
If you prefer a less sweet frosting, you can reduce the powdered sugar by 1/4 cup or so.
